引言
TypeScript作为一种JavaScript的超集,因其良好的类型系统和丰富的生态系统,在大型应用开发中越来越受欢迎。对于初学者来说,搭建一个TypeScript项目可能会感到有些复杂。本文将手把手教你快速搭建一个TypeScript项目,从基础配置到开发环境搭建,一步到位。
选择开发环境
在开始之前,首先需要选择一个合适的开发环境。目前,最流行的TypeScript开发环境有Visual Studio Code、WebStorm、Atom等。以下是几种常见开发环境的简要介绍:
- Visual Studio Code:轻量级、可扩展的代码编辑器,拥有丰富的TypeScript插件。
- WebStorm:专业的JavaScript IDE,对TypeScript支持良好,功能全面。
- Atom:一个开源的代码编辑器,通过安装插件来支持TypeScript开发。
这里以Visual Studio Code为例,介绍如何搭建TypeScript项目。
安装Visual Studio Code
- 访问Visual Studio Code官网(https://code.visualstudio.com/)。
- 下载并安装适合你操作系统的版本。
- 安装完成后,打开Visual Studio Code。
安装Node.js和TypeScript
- 访问Node.js官网(https://nodejs.org/)。
- 下载并安装适合你操作系统的版本。
- 打开命令行工具,执行以下命令检查Node.js版本:
node -v
- 访问TypeScript官网(https://www.typescriptlang.org/)。
- 下载并安装TypeScript。
- 打开命令行工具,执行以下命令检查TypeScript版本:
tsc -v
创建TypeScript项目
- 打开Visual Studio Code。
- 使用快捷键
Ctrl + Shift + N打开新窗口。 - 创建一个新的文件夹,例如
typescript-project。 - 打开该文件夹。
- 使用快捷键
Ctrl + Shift + P打开命令面板。 - 输入
TypeScript: Create a new TypeScript project,按回车键。 - 选择合适的模板,例如
Hello World。 - 输入项目名称,例如
my-app。 - 点击创建项目。
配置项目
- 打开
my-app文件夹。 - 双击打开
tsconfig.json文件。 - 修改
compilerOptions部分,根据需要配置:
{
"compilerOptions": {
"target": "es5",
"module": "commonjs",
"outDir": "./dist",
"rootDir": "./src",
"strict": true,
"esModuleInterop": true,
"skipLibCheck": true,
"forceConsistentCasingInFileNames": true
}
}
- 保存文件。
编写代码
- 打开
src文件夹。 - 双击打开
app.ts文件。 - 编写你的TypeScript代码:
function sayHello(name: string): void {
console.log(`Hello, ${name}!`);
}
sayHello('TypeScript');
- 保存文件。
编译项目
- 打开命令行工具。
- 切换到
my-app文件夹。 - 执行以下命令编译项目:
tsc
- 编译完成后,会在
dist文件夹中生成app.js文件。
运行项目
- 在命令行工具中,执行以下命令启动服务器:
node dist/app.js
- 打开浏览器,访问
http://localhost:3000,你应该能看到“Hello, TypeScript!”的提示。
总结
通过以上步骤,你已经成功搭建了一个基础的TypeScript项目。你可以根据自己的需求,添加更多的功能模块,例如使用Express框架搭建一个简单的Web应用。希望这篇文章能帮助你快速入门TypeScript开发。
